Variety : Data comes in all formats – from structured, numeric data in traditional databases to emails, unstructured text documents, videos, audio, financial transactions, and stock ticker data. Veracity: The uncertainty and reliability of data. Veracity addresses the trustworthiness and integrity of the data.

Data pipelines are designed to automate the flow of data, enabling efficient and reliable data movement for various purposes, such as data analytics, reporting, or integration with other systems. There are many types of data pipelines, and all of them include extract, transform, load (ETL) to some extent.
